Setting Boundaries: Protecting Yourself and Your Relationship

Setting clear boundaries is crucial for maintaining a healthy relationship. It involves communicating your expectations to your partner and defining rules that protect your emotional, physical, and mental well-being. When boundaries are acknowledged, it cultivates trust, confidence, and shared understanding.

Express your boundaries directly with your partner, explaining what they are important to you. Be specific about your requirements. Listen your partner's thoughts, too, and strive for a agreement that works both of you.

Remember that setting boundaries is not inconsiderate; it's an act of self-care that ultimately enhances the relationship.

Unveiling Red Flags: Recognizing Warning Signs in Relationships

Healthy relationships grow on a foundation of trust, respect, and open communication. However, sometimes those pillars can be shaken by warning signs, often referred to as red flags. Recognizing these prompt indicators can assist you in making informed decisions about your relationships and protecting your emotional well-being.

Some common red flags include controlling behavior, possessiveness, a lack of empathy, constant criticism, or an inability to take responsibility. It's essential to listen to your intuition and rely on your gut feelings. If something feels off, it's important to investigate further.

Ignoring red flags can result to a cycle of pain. By becoming cognizant of these warning signs, you can empower yourself to make healthier choices and cultivate fulfilling relationships.

Understanding Your Partner's Love Language: Expressing Affection Effectively

Building a deep connection with your partner goes beyond just expressing "I love you." Each individual expresses and values love in different ways. This is where the concept of "love languages" comes into play.

Identifying your partner's primary love language can be a powerful tool in fostering a more satisfying relationship. A person who feels most loved through acts of service may feel cherished when you help them with chores or run errands. Someone whose love language is quality time will enjoy dedicated, uninterrupted moments spent together. Others may feel most loved when they receive copyright of affirmation, thoughtful gifts, or physical touch.

  • Recognize your partner's love language by paying close attention to what makes them feel happiest and most appreciated.
  • Communicate openly about your own love languages as well, creating a space of understanding and mutual appreciation.
  • Implement a conscious effort to express your love in ways that resonate with your partner's specific love language. This can enrich your bond and create a more supportive relationship.
